To get admission to B.Tech. in Marine Engineering at HIMT Chennai, candidates need to meet the eligibility criteria and follow the admission process. The eligibility criteria include:
Academic qualification: Candidates should have a Diploma in engineering or have completed the first year of engineering from a college approved by AICTE.Age limit: There is no specific age limit mentioned.Medical examination: Candidates should be medically fit.
The admission process involves:
Applying online for the courseAppearing for the Common Entrance Test (CET) conducted by the Indian Maritime University (IMU)Meeting the eligibility criteria and submitting the required documents
The course is residential and lasts for 4 years. It is approved by the D.G. Shipping, Govt. of India, and affiliated with the Indian Maritime University (IMU). The course leads to a Marine Engineering Officer- Class IV Certificate of Competency, awarded by the Ministry of Shipping (Government of India), after six months of sea service after completion of the course.

The primary eligibility requirements for admissions to BTech courses at HIMT Chennai are that candidates must complete their Class 12 from the PCM stream with at least an aggregate of 60% and 50% in English at the Class 10 & 12 levels. Additionally, the college requires several other requirements for admission to the BTech course. Check those factors:Age Limit: For males—General: 25 years, OBC (NCL): 28 years, SC/ST: 30 years; For females – General: 27 years, OBC (NCL): 30 years, SC/ST: 32 years (from the commencement of the academic session).Medical & Vision Requirements: Candidates must be medically fit, including eyesight and hearing, as prescribed in the Merchant Shipping (Medical examination) rules, 2000, and need to produce a certificate of medical fitness issued by a D.G. Shipping Approved Doctor.Moreover, for admission confirmation, the college accepts the IMU CET ranks.

The hostel charges at HIMT Chennai for B.Sc. in Nautical Science course are included in the course fees per year, which is ₹3,50,000. This includes accommodation, food, workshops, laboratory, library, uniform, and books. Additionally, there is a caution deposit of ₹25,000, which is refundable.
